Nathan Riley rises in restaurants


Nathan Riley rises in restaurants

MILLERSPORT – He is young and rising quickly.

“As a child, I was always very social and involved,” recalls Nathan Riley. “Growing up, I was very entrepreneurial and wanted to own a business like my father. I come from a very large Appalachian family that taught me the importance of community and a strong work ethic.”

“In high school and college,” he added, “I sold shoes and clothing and worked as a pizza delivery driver, waiter, flower delivery driver and videographer for the local cable TV company. I even worked for my cousin’s landscaping company one summer.”

“I knew I loved the food industry when I first took a job delivering pizza at 16,” he noted. “The constant chaos, problem-solving and teamwork were so exciting to me. No two days are the same and you’re creating and revising a new plan every minute.”

Today, Riley is the manager of Herinafter Cocktail Tavern, 3430 North Bank Road Northeast, in Millersport.

“That means I do pretty much everything,” he explained. “We have a small staff, so I have to take on a lot of different tasks. On any given day, I’m a waiter, a bartender, a host, and even help in the kitchen doing the dishes. We have a great team mentality and always live by the motto ‘everyone’s table is everyone’s table.’ That means we don’t usually have sections or tasks and we always want the guest to be the center of our thoughts.”

“The friendships and relationships you can form with guests are what keeps me coming back,” he added. “It’s a great feeling when you can turn a cocktail, appetizer or snack into an experience. Service workers can be important members of their community just by serving others.”

Riley, 24, grew up in Glouster, a village of about 3,000 people in Athens County, graduated from Trimble High School in 2018 and from Ohio University in 2022 with a degree in business administration.

“Herinafter hit me at a weird point in my life,” he said. “I had just graduated from college the summer before and wasn’t quite sure what my life would look like after graduation. I needed a job and was lucky enough to find Herinafter. I started about a month after it opened and have been here ever since. From serving to bartending to general manager, I’ve loved helping this place grow.”

Ben Long is the owner of the Hereinafter Cocktail Tavern.

“Nathan is a younger GM who is making a big difference here at Herinafter,” Long said. “He has built up a great clientele and is doing a great job for me. I think he has a long, successful career ahead of him in the restaurant business.”

“I’m really grateful and happy that I found Herinnach,” Riley replied. “I’ve gained so much knowledge and experience in service as well as management and leadership.”

“Making friends and sharing laughs with guests is the best part of my job,” he concluded. “Knowing that people can trust me to give them good cocktail, wine and food recommendations and that I’ll take care of them on special occasions is a great feeling. It’s never really an easy job, but always very rewarding.”
